ReAct ll - Redundancy Scheme is a programme of funding for training provided by the Welsh Assembly Government and WEFO for people living in Wales who are facing redundancy, or have already been made redundant in the last 6 months.

ReAct ll funding initiative providing financial support packages designed to help individuals to gain new skills, overcome obstacles and improve their chances of returning to work in the shortest time possible. If you have been made redundant in the last six months or are currently under redundancy notice. Please read on for further information.

ReAct ll - Funding for Redundant People

If you need to retrain and gain vital skills to help you to find a new job the Welsh Assembly Government can offer you a discretionary Vocational Training award and pay 100% of your training fees (up to a maximum of £1,500 as from the 1st April 2011). Additional funding to help towards extra costs associated with training such as travel, accomodation, chailcare or books. This award is for training that takes place while you are under notice of redundancy or after you have been made redundant and before you start a new job.

ReAct ll Funding for your New Employer

ReAct Funding is also a 'carrot' for your new employer. As an added incentive for taking you on a further contribution of £3,000 towards the cost of you wages. By saving a potential new employer thousands of pounds as subside towards your wages, you have an even better chance of finding a new job.
